| |
| Gut zu wissen: Hilfreiche Tipps und Tricks aus der Praxis prägnant, und auf den Punkt gebracht für NX |
| |
| Siemens Mobility GmbH optimiert Produktentwicklungsprozess mit Hilfe von BCT Inspector (BCT Inspector) |
Autor
|
Thema: Übersicht wer welche Lizenz zieht (3298 / mal gelesen)
|
spoldi84 Mitglied
Beiträge: 21 Registriert: 08.12.2017
|
erstellt am: 08. Dez. 2017 13:53 <-- editieren / zitieren --> Unities abgeben:
Halo zusammen, wir hatten unter NX 9 eine .bat Datei in der man sehen konnte wer welche Lizenz gezogen hat. Jetzt wurden wir auf NX 11 umgestellt und die .bat Funktioniert nicht mehr. Ich weiß das der Server auch umgestellt wurde... Wie bekomme ich jetzt raus welche Bezeichnung ich in der .bat ändern muss.Vermutlich muss nur die Lizenzserverbezeichnung geändert werden aber wie komme ich an die Bezeichnung ??? .... hier der Text aus der bat Datei @echo off @set SERV_DIR=%~dp0% @::: -- Set the window size -- @MODE CON: COLS=160 @::: -- Set the window color -- @COLOR 5A @rem ###Hier bitte das NX Basis Verzeichnis setzen####### @set UGII_BASE_DIR=%ugii_base_dir% @echo INFO: UGII_BASE_DIR=%UGII_BASE_DIR% @rem ######hier den Lizenzserver angeben########### @set UGS_LICENSE_SERVER=%UGS_LICENSE_SERVER% @echo INFO: UGS_LICENSE_SERVER=%UGS_LICENSE_SERVER% @::SET FLEXLM_DIAGNOSTICS=3 @cd /d %temp% @rem del %temp%\*.* /q @set comand=%UGII_BASE_DIR%\ugflexlm\lmutil lmstat -c %UGS_LICENSE_SERVER% -S ugslmd -f @rem @echo ############################# user NX13100N ########################################### @call %comand% NX13100N @echo ###################### NX11110 ###################################### @call %comand% NX11110 @echo ###################### NX10440 ###################################### @call %comand% NX10440 pause Danke vorab ! VG Batibaby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
mseufert Ehrenmitglied V.I.P. h.c. Freiberuflicher CAD/CAM Ingenieur
Beiträge: 2690 Registriert: 18.10.2005 HP Z420 WIN7 64 Win 10 UG NX6-2306 3D Printer Prusa MK2 S
|
erstellt am: 08. Dez. 2017 14:38 <-- editieren / zitieren --> Unities abgeben: Nur für spoldi84
Setz' mal am Anfang @echo on ------------------ Ein Mensch wird laut, wenn er was will; wenn er's erst hat, dann wird er still; Das "Danke" ist, nach alter Sitte, Weit selt'ner als das "Bitte, Bitte".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
spoldi84 Mitglied
Beiträge: 21 Registriert: 08.12.2017
|
erstellt am: 08. Dez. 2017 14:58 <-- editieren / zitieren --> Unities abgeben:
|
mseufert Ehrenmitglied V.I.P. h.c. Freiberuflicher CAD/CAM Ingenieur
Beiträge: 2690 Registriert: 18.10.2005 HP Z420 WIN7 64 Win 10 UG NX6-2306 3D Printer Prusa MK2 S
|
erstellt am: 08. Dez. 2017 15:27 <-- editieren / zitieren --> Unities abgeben: Nur für spoldi84
In der Zeile Code: @echo INFO: UGII_BASE_DIR=%UGII_BASE_DIR%
ist beim Start der .bat in einer NX-Shell nichts zu erkennen ? ------------------ Ein Mensch wird laut, wenn er was will; wenn er's erst hat, dann wird er still; Das "Danke" ist, nach alter Sitte, Weit selt'ner als das "Bitte, Bitte".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
spoldi84 Mitglied
Beiträge: 21 Registriert: 08.12.2017
|
erstellt am: 08. Dez. 2017 15:39 <-- editieren / zitieren --> Unities abgeben:
|
mseufert Ehrenmitglied V.I.P. h.c. Freiberuflicher CAD/CAM Ingenieur
Beiträge: 2690 Registriert: 18.10.2005 HP Z420 WIN7 64 Win 10 UG NX6-2306 3D Printer Prusa MK2 S
|
erstellt am: 08. Dez. 2017 16:06 <-- editieren / zitieren --> Unities abgeben: Nur für spoldi84
Mit der NX11 haben sich die Verzeichnisse geändert. Schau' einfach mal im Explorer nach, wo NX installiert und das Verzeichnis ugflexlm mit der lmutil.exe zu finden ist. Die wesentliche Zeile ist: Code: @set comand=%UGII_BASE_DIR%\ugflexlm\lmutil lmstat -c %UGS_LICENSE_SERVER% -S ugslmd -f
Kannst Du lmutil manuell starten ? ------------------ Ein Mensch wird laut, wenn er was will; wenn er's erst hat, dann wird er still; Das "Danke" ist, nach alter Sitte, Weit selt'ner als das "Bitte, Bitte".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Charmin Mitglied CAx, PLM Admin
Beiträge: 351 Registriert: 26.11.2014 NX 9.0.3.4 NX 10.0.3.5 NX 1867 NX 2007 Teamcenter 11.6 Teamcenter 13.3 EPLAN P8 2.4 EPLAN P8 2.6 EPLAN P8 2.9
|
erstellt am: 11. Dez. 2017 08:19 <-- editieren / zitieren --> Unities abgeben: Nur für spoldi84
Hallo bei der UGS_LICENSE_SERVER=%UGS_LICENSE_SERVER% handelt es sich wohl um eine System-Umgebungsvariable die gesetzt wurde - diese solltest du prüfen. -> Systemsteuerung\Alle Systemsteuerungselemente\System -> erweiterte Systemeinstellungen -> Umgebungsvariablen öffnen und dort nach der UGS_LICENSE_SERVER suchen und diese ggf. ändern. Du könntest auch in deiner .bat folgendes machen: nach dem Echo eintragen: set UGS_LICENSE_SERVER=[neuerServername] und dann das ganze laufen lassen. Mit Echo ON werden dir in der cmd in welcher die .bat läuft die einzelnen Kommandos angezeigt. Gruß Charmin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
spoldi84 Mitglied
Beiträge: 21 Registriert: 08.12.2017
|
erstellt am: 11. Dez. 2017 09:26 <-- editieren / zitieren --> Unities abgeben:
Hallo Charmin, den Server habe ich jetzt eingetragen ! Funktioniert !!! Leider zeigt er nicht die MACH 3 Lizenz ( NX13100N) an ?! Nur die anderen beiden. @echo on @set SERV_DIR=%~dp0% @::: -- Set the window size -- @MODE CON: COLS=160 @::: -- Set the window color -- @COLOR 1A @rem ###Hier bitte das NX Basis Verzeichnis setzen####### @set UGII_BASE_DIR=%ugii_base_dir% @echo INFO: UGII_BASE_DIR=%UGII_BASE_DIR% @rem ######hier den Lizenzserver angeben########### @set UGS_LICENSE_SERVER=28001@sv-cad01 @echo INFO: UGS_LICENSE_SERVER=%UGS_LICENSE_SERVER% @::SET FLEXLM_DIAGNOSTICS=3 @cd /d %temp% @rem del %temp%\*.* /q @set comand=%UGII_BASE_DIR%\ugflexlm\lmutil lmstat -c %UGS_LICENSE_SERVER% -S ugslmd -f @rem @echo ############################# user NX13100N ########################################### @call %comand% NX13100N @echo ###################### NX11110 ###################################### @call %comand% NX11110 @echo ###################### NX10440 ###################################### @call %comand% NX10440 pause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Big King Ehrenmitglied NX/Tc Admin
Beiträge: 1943 Registriert: 06.12.2010 TC13.3_Patch_4 (Upgrading TCxx in 20xx) Solid Edge 2022 MP6 (Upgrading SE20xx in 20xx) BCT v22R2 Inspector (Testing v22R6 Inspector) -Server VM -Lenovo ThinkPad Intel Core i7-9750H CPU2.6GHz NVIDA Quatro T2000 48GB RAM Win10 Pro 21H2
|
erstellt am: 11. Dez. 2017 10:29 <-- editieren / zitieren --> Unities abgeben: Nur für spoldi84
probier mal diese Zeile auszuschreiben.... "@call %comand% NX13100N" = %UGII_BASE_DIR%\ugflexlm\lmutil lmstat -c %UGS_LICENSE_SERVER% -S ugslmd -f NX13100N übrigens, die lmutil.exe kannst du dir auch bei dir z.b. in "C:\uti\bin" legen und von dort aus ausführen.....
------------------ “Vision without action is a daydream. Action without vision is a nightmare.”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
spoldi84 Mitglied
Beiträge: 21 Registriert: 08.12.2017
|
erstellt am: 11. Dez. 2017 10:43 <-- editieren / zitieren --> Unities abgeben:
hat nicht funktioniert. versteh das mit dem "C:\uti\bin" legen legen nicht kann es sein das die lizenz eine andere bezeichnung bekommen hat ? leider habe ich kein ADMIN REchte und kann somit nicht auf die lm tools zugreifen Eine Antwort auf diesen Beitrag verfassen (mit Zitat/Zitat des Beitrags) IP |
Yeti Mitglied CADmin
Beiträge: 1445 Registriert: 21.12.2000 SW: TC 11.6.0 / NXCR1980 / TCVis 12.2 unter W10 HW: Lenovo und Dell (älter)
|
erstellt am: 11. Dez. 2017 10:56 <-- editieren / zitieren --> Unities abgeben: Nur für spoldi84
|
spoldi84 Mitglied
Beiträge: 21 Registriert: 08.12.2017
|
erstellt am: 11. Dez. 2017 11:59 <-- editieren / zitieren --> Unities abgeben:
|